#4e5768 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e5768 is composed of 30.6% red, 34.1%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25% cyan, 16.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 219.2 degrees, a saturation of 14.3% and a lightness of 35.7%. #4e5768 color hex could be obtained by blending #9caed0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#4e5768 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e5768 has RGB values of R:78, G:87,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 5134184.

Shades and Tints of #4e5768
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020303 is the darkest color, while #f7f8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e5768
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555961 is the less saturated color, while #013fb5 is the most saturated one.
